WOOLPIT WARREN LANE TL 9762 1/185 Lawn Farmhouse - II Farmhouse, late C17. Red brick in Flemish bond, with old colourwash. A band at 1st floor and a dentil course beneath the eaves; parapet gables. Concrete plain tiled roof with axial C17 chimney of red brick. 2 storeys. 3 windows. C19 3-light casements with transomes, and at ground storey with chmbered heads. C19 6-panelled entrance door with a canopy on console brackets. A C18 rear service wing on 2 storeys: red brick with similar details, but with flint fabric at the rear. Hipped plain tile roof. Ovolo-moulded first floor beams to earlier range.
